PUTRAJAYA: A total of 173 quarantine centres are being used to house 13,804 persons-under-investigation (PUI) while the remaining 100 centres are on standby to be used when needed

Senior Minister Datuk Seri Ismail Sabri Yaakob said 865 Malaysians have returned from Singapore, Egypt, Hong Kong and Qatar on Friday .

"From the total number, 35,615 have been allowed to go home upon completion of their compulsory quarantine period," he told reporters during the daily briefing on Saturday . "We expect 574 students will be sent back via two flights from Kuala Lumpur to Kota Kinabalu today ," he added.
